The Body Doesn't Heal Without Sleep
When we rest, our bodies enter into repair service setting. Muscles recoup, cells restore, and our immune system strengthens. It's a time when the body purifies and recovers. Yet when rest is shortened or when it's constantly poor quality, this whole process is disrupted.
Over time, an absence of proper remainder can cause weakened immunity, making you extra at risk to illnesses. Also injuries heal a lot more gradually when you're sleep-deprived. Persistent bad sleep has additionally been connected to a higher threat of establishing lasting health conditions like heart disease, diabetes mellitus, and high blood pressure.
A good night's rest isn't a deluxe-- it's a necessity for the body to operate correctly.

Emotional Resilience Depends on Quality Rest
Ever discover exactly how your persistence frays after a poor night's sleep? That's no coincidence. Sleep and emotions are deeply intertwined.
When you're well-rested, you're better equipped to regulate your feelings and reply to demanding circumstances. Without sleep, small aggravations can feel overwhelming. This happens due to the fact that the mind's psychological center becomes over active, while the region in charge of logical thinking decreases.
Mood swings, impatience, anxiousness, and even depressive episodes can all be linked to inadequate sleep. Emotional stability relies upon obtaining consistent, deep remainder. And if interrupted sleep comes to be a pattern, it may be time to explore if a much deeper problem is at play.

Hormone Imbalance and Weight Gain
Yes, rest influences your weight-- and not even if you're also weary to strike the gym.
Sleep plays a significant role in regulating the hormones that control hunger and metabolism. When you're sleep-deprived, your body produces more ghrelin (the hunger hormonal agent) and less leptin (the hormonal agent that makes you really feel full). This discrepancy usually causes increased appetite and junk food selections.
In addition, persistent bad sleep can interfere with insulin level of sensitivity, enhancing the danger of type 2 diabetes. Your body's capacity to regulate blood sugar relies greatly on sleep, making it important for overall metabolic health and wellness.
